The Human Tripeptide GHK-Cu in Prevention of Oxidative Stress and Tissue Remodeling (Pickart et al., 2012) This article reviews how GHK-Cu has anti-oxidant, anti-inflammatory, and regenerative effects across multiple tissue types, including skin and potentially internal tissues
Injectable GLP-1 Medication Common injectable medications include: Semaglutide (Wegovy, Ozempic) Liraglutide (Saxenda) Tirzepatide (Mounjaro) These are usually injected either: Daily, or Weekly, depending on the medication Injectable options generally produce greater weight loss results compared to oral medications
